There’s only one way to avoid a hangover, and it involves not drinking so much.
If you’re already past that point, Dr. Elaine Chin has some tips on curing your New Year’s Eve hangover (and no, it’s not a greasy breakfast).
Alcohol is a drug, Dr. Chin warned, and getting drunk is like an overdose.
“Alcohol circulates through your body and is broken down by the liver…when you get home, have water before you go to bed,” she said.
“Take a B-complex vitamin and magnesium to offset your symptoms, as well as aspirin.”
